Immerse yourself in the timeless elegance of French classical music with Jacques Thibaud's latest album, "Franck, Fauré & Debussy." Released on August 8, 2023, this exquisite collection showcases Thibaud's mastery of the violin alongside the piano virtuosity of Alfred Cortot. The album spans a rich repertoire of chamber music, featuring works by César Franck, Gabriel Fauré, and Claude Debussy, all of whom were central figures in the Franco-Belgian musical landscape.
The album begins with Franck's Violin Sonata in A Major, Cff 123, a piece that exemplifies the composer's lyrical and expressive style. Fauré's Violin Sonata No. 1 in A Major, Op. 13, follows, showcasing the composer's refined and introspective approach to the sonata form. The album also includes Debussy's Violin Sonata in G Major, CD 148, a work that blends the composer's characteristic impressionistic style with the technical demands of the violin and piano duo.
In addition to these sonatas, the album features Fauré's Berceuse, Op. 16, a gentle and soothing lullaby, and Debussy's Préludes, Premier Livre, CD 125: No. 12. Minstrels, a piece that captures the whimsical and playful spirit of the composer's piano music.
